| Item | Score |
|---|---|
| 1. Facial palsy | |
| Facial movement is normal, symmetric | 0 |
| Facial gesture when showing the teeth or smiling is slightly asymmetrical | 1 |
| Facial gesture when showing the teeth or smiling is completely asymmetrical | 2 |
| 2. Arm motor function | |
| Maintain the arm against gravity >10 seconds | 0 |
| Maintain the arm against gravity <10 seconds | 1 |
| Cannot maintain the arm against gravity and drops immediately | 2 |
| 3. Leg motor function | |
| Maintain the leg against gravity >5 seconds | 0 |
| Maintain the leg against gravity <5seconds | 1 |
| Cannot maintain the leg against gravity and drops immediately | 2 |
| 4. Head and gaze deviation | |
| Absent | 0 |
| Present | 1 |
| 5A. Agnosia / Negligence (if left hemiparesis) | |
| Asomatognosia (do not recognize the left part of his/her body) Anosognosia (do not recognize his/her weakness) | |
| There is no asomatognosia nor anosognosia | 0 |
| There is asomatognosia or anosognosia | 1 |
| There is asomatognosia and anosognosia | 2 |
| 5B. Aphasia / Language (if right hemiparesis) | |
| Ask the patient: “Close your eyes” and “Make a fist” | |
| Perform both tasks correctly | 0 |
| Perform one task correclty | 1 |
| Perform neither tasks | 2 |
